What is the difference between steam cleaning and dry cleaning carpets?

Steam cleaning and dry cleaning are two of the most common carpet cleaning methods, each with its advantages and disadvantages:

Steam Cleaning (Hot Water Extraction):
  • Involves injecting hot water and cleaning solution into the carpet and then extracting it along with dirt and debris.
  • Effective for deep cleaning and removing stubborn stains.
  • May require longer drying times (6-12 hours).

Dry Cleaning:
  • Uses a specialized cleaning powder or compound that absorbs dirt and is then vacuumed up.
  • Suitable for carpets that are sensitive to moisture or require faster drying times (1-2 hours).
  • May not be as effective for deep cleaning or removing stubborn stains.

The best method for your carpets depends on the type of carpet, the severity of soiling, and your desired drying time. Consult with a professional carpet cleaning company to determine the most suitable option.

What are some tips for removing carpet stains myself?

For common carpet stains, you can try these DIY removal methods:
  • Blot Up Spills Immediately: Blot up spills with a clean cloth or paper towel as quickly as possible to prevent the stain from setting in.
  • Club Soda: For spills like wine or coffee, pour club soda on the stain, let it fizz, then blot with a clean cloth.
  • Vinegar Solution: Mix equal parts white vinegar and water, apply to the stain, and blot. Vinegar helps remove stains and odors.
  • Baking Soda Paste: Make a paste with baking soda and water, apply to the stain, let it dry, then vacuum. Baking soda absorbs odors and lifts stains.
  • Dish Soap Solution: Mix a few drops of mild dish soap with water, apply to the stain, and blot.

Always test any cleaning solution on an inconspicuous area of the carpet first to ensure it doesn't cause discoloration or damage. Avoid rubbing the stain, as this can spread it and damage the carpet fibers.

What should I do to prepare for carpet cleaning?

Preparing your home for carpet cleaning ensures a smoother process and better results:
  • Vacuum: Vacuum your carpets thoroughly before the cleaners arrive to remove loose dirt and debris.
  • Clear the Area: Move furniture away from the areas to be cleaned. If furniture is too heavy to move, consider placing protective pads or blocks underneath to prevent staining.
  • Address Stains: Point out any visible stains to the cleaners and inform them about the type of stain and any cleaning products you have already used.
  • Secure Pets: Keep pets in a safe area away from the cleaning activity to prevent them from being disturbed or interfering with the process.

By taking these preparatory steps, you can ensure a more efficient and effective carpet cleaning experience.

Can carpet cleaning damage my carpets?

Carpet cleaning, when done improperly, can potentially damage carpets. Here are some risks to be aware of:
  • Over-Wetting: Using excessive water or not extracting it properly can lead to mold growth, carpet shrinkage, or delamination (separation of the carpet backing).
  • Harsh Chemicals: Using harsh chemicals can damage carpet fibers or cause discoloration.
  • Improper Technique: Using the wrong cleaning method or equipment can lead to uneven cleaning or damage to the carpet pile.

To minimize the risk of damage, choose a reputable carpet cleaning company with experienced technicians who use appropriate cleaning methods and solutions. Ensure they have proper insurance coverage in case of accidental damage.
